St. Joe's Announces the Hiring of Keneborus as Men's Club Ice Hockey Coach

STANDISH, ME – Saint Joseph's College has announced the hiring of Todd Keneborus as the men's ice hockey club coach.

Keneborus comes back to St. Joe's after graduating last spring with a degree in Sports Management. As both a junior and senior baseball captain, Keneborus garnered GNAC Player of the Year, First Team All-Conference and First Team All-New England honors and collected D3baseball.com and ABCA/Rawlings Third Team All-America accolades following his junior campaign.

Coach Keneborus graduated from Cheverus High School where he played two years of varsity baseball, and three years of varsity hockey, winning back to back class a state championships under Jack Lowery.

He brings knowledge and leadership, and hopes to establish a new tradition of club hockey at his alma mater.

Coach Keneborus currently resides in Portland, Maine.
